casa
5.7.0-16
|
#include <ViiLayerFactory.h>
Public Member Functions | |
virtual | ~ViiLayerFactory () |
virtual ViImplementation2 * | createViImpl2 (casacore::Vector< ViiLayerFactory * > viifactories) const |
Protected Member Functions | |
virtual ViImplementation2 * | createInstance (ViImplementation2 *) const =0 |
Make a ViImplementation with another as input Must be specialized for each type. More... | |
Definition at line 46 of file ViiLayerFactory.h.
|
inlinevirtual |
Definition at line 50 of file ViiLayerFactory.h.
|
protectedpure virtual |
Make a ViImplementation with another as input Must be specialized for each type.
Implemented in casa::vi::SimpleSimVi2LayerFactory, casa::vi::PolAverageTVILayerFactory, casa::vi::FiltrationTVILayerFactory, casa::vi::CalSolvingVi2LayerFactoryByVE, casa::vi::AveragingVi2LayerFactory, casa::vi::CalSolvingVi2LayerFactory, casa::vi::RegriddingTVILayerFactory, casa::vi::CalVi2LayerFactory, casa::vi::ChannelAverageTVILayerFactory, casa::vi::UVContSubTVILayerFactory, casa::vi::PointingInterpolationTVILayerFactory, casa::vi::PhaseShiftingTVILayerFactory, casa::vi::HanningSmoothTVILayerFactory, casa::vi::PassThroughTVILayerFactory, and casa::vi::StatWtTVILayerFactory.
|
virtual |